INFINITE REALITIES - RENDERING CHALLENGE

Registration Deadline:  Saturday, Sep 7, 202411:55 PMBST

Submission Deadline:  Saturday, Sep 21, 202411:55 PMBST

INTRODUCTION

Archiol Competitions invites talented architects, designers, and visualization artists to participate in the "Infinite Realities - Rendering Challenge 2024." This competition aims to push the boundaries of architectural visualization and explore the infinite possibilities that digital rendering offers. Participants will have the opportunity to showcase their creativity, technical skills, and innovative approaches to visual storytelling.

OBJECTIVE

The primary objective of the Infinite Realities Rendering Challenge is to challenge participants to envision and render architectural spaces that transcend conventional boundaries. Participants should strive to create immersive and captivating visualizations that evoke emotions, tell compelling stories, and explore the fusion of the physical and virtual realms. The competition encourages participants to experiment with unconventional design elements and imaginative narratives that redefine the concept of reality in architecture.


RENDERING GUIDELINES

Theme: "Infinite Realities"

  • Participants are required to interpret and represent the theme "Infinite Realities" in their architectural renderings. This could involve exploring alternate dimensions, blending reality with virtual elements, or pushing the limits of spatial perception.

Material Emphasis:

  • The emphasis of the competition should be on materials, with a focus on demonstrating their visual and functional qualities.

Innovation and Creativity:

  • Participants are encouraged to push the boundaries of traditional rendering techniques and experiment with innovative approaches.

  • The use of cutting-edge software and technology is welcome.

Originality:

  • All entries must be the original work of the participants or teams.

Presentation:

  • Clear, concise, and compelling communication of the design concept is essential.

AWARDS

  • Top 3: Certificate + Interview + Publication + score card with inputs

  • Honourable mention: Certificate + Publication.

  • Shortlisted: Certificate.

TIMELINE

  • Competition Announcement: 16th February 2024

  • Registration Opens: 16th February 2024

  • Registration Deadline: 7th September 2024

  • Submission Deadline: 21th September 2024

  • Winners Announcement: 18th December 2024

REGISTRATION FEES

A fixed fee of $2 (international) / ₹150 (Indian)


JURY 

We collaborate with leading architects, designers, and academicians of international repute to participate as jury members in our competitions.


EIGIBILITY

The competition is open to architects, designers, artists, and creative thinkers from around the world. Participants can enter as individuals or in teams (max. 4 members in one team).
